Local tips

  • Arrive early in the morning to enjoy the trails with fewer crowds and a peaceful atmosphere.
  • Wear sturdy hiking shoes and bring plenty of water, as some trails can be steep and rocky.
  • Don’t forget your camera; the ancient trees and scenic views are perfect for capturing stunning photographs.
  • Check the weather forecast before your visit, as conditions can change rapidly in mountainous areas.
  • Consider joining a guided tour to gain deeper insights into the unique ecosystem and history of Yakusugi Land.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, start from Yakushima Airport and head southwest on Route 222. Continue for about 15 km until you reach the intersection with Route 77. Turn left onto Route 77 and follow the signs for Yakusugi Land. After about 8 km, you will see the entrance to Yakusugi Land on your right. There is parking available at the entrance, which may incur a fee.

  • Public Transportation

    From Yakushima's Anbo Port or Yakushima Airport, take a bus operated by the Yakushima Green Tourism company heading towards Yakusugi Land. The bus ride takes approximately 40 minutes and costs around 1,500 yen. Make sure to check the bus schedule in advance, as service may be limited, especially on weekends and holidays. The bus will drop you off directly at the entrance of Yakusugi Land.

  • Taxi

    If you prefer a more direct route, consider taking a taxi from your location in Yakushima. This option is more expensive, with fares typically ranging from 4,000 to 6,000 yen depending on your starting point. Be sure to confirm the fare with the driver before starting your journey. Taxis are readily available near popular tourist spots and accommodations.

Discover more about Yakusugi Land

Yakusugi Land is a captivating nature preserve located on the enchanting island of Yakushima, renowned for its majestic, ancient cedar trees that are thousands of years old. As a UNESCO World Heritage site, it boasts a rich biodiversity and stunning landscapes that attract nature enthusiasts and hikers alike. The preserve features a network of well-maintained trails that weave through dense forests, allowing visitors to experience the serene beauty of the island's lush flora and fauna. The trails vary in difficulty, making Yakusugi Land accessible for everyone from casual walkers to seasoned hikers. As you trek through the towering cedar forests, you can encounter various wildlife and discover the unique ecosystem that thrives in this verdant sanctuary. The air is crisp, and the sound of rustling leaves and chirping birds creates a peaceful atmosphere, perfect for those looking to unwind and connect with nature. In addition to its natural beauty, Yakusugi Land provides informative signage along the trails, offering insights into the local ecology and the history of the ancient trees that call this place home. Visitors can also take advantage of guided tours for a more immersive experience, where knowledgeable guides share fascinating stories about the island's natural heritage. Whether you're a seasoned adventurer or simply seeking a tranquil escape, Yakusugi Land promises an unforgettable experience that highlights the splendor of Japan's wilderness.
